What Makes the Hisense U8QG Stand Out
The Hisense U8QG features quantum dot technology that produces over one billion colors for exceptional picture quality. This smart TV uses full-array local dimming with multiple zones to create deeper blacks and brighter whites across the screen.
The television supports Dolby Vision HDR and HDR10+ formats, ensuring compatibility with premium streaming content. Peak brightness levels reach up to 1,000 nits, making it suitable for both dark room viewing and well-lit environments.
Built-in speakers deliver Dolby Atmos audio processing for immersive sound quality. The TV runs on Android TV platform, providing access to thousands of apps and streaming services through Google Play Store integration.
Technical Performance and Picture Quality
The U8QG series utilizes ULED technology that combines quantum dots with advanced backlighting systems. This approach delivers wide color gamut coverage, reaching 95% of the DCI-P3 color space standard used in cinema production.
Motion handling features include 120Hz refresh rate on select models, reducing blur during fast-paced content like sports and action movies. Variable refresh rate support makes it compatible with gaming consoles for smoother gameplay.
Local dimming zones vary by screen size, with larger models featuring more zones for precise contrast control. The TV automatically adjusts brightness and color temperature based on ambient lighting conditions through built-in sensors.
Smart TV Platform and Connectivity Features
Android TV integration provides access to popular streaming platforms including Netflix, Amazon Prime Video, and Disney+. Voice control works through Google Assistant and Amazon Alexa compatibility for hands-free operation.
Connectivity options include multiple HDMI 2.1 ports supporting 4K content at 120Hz refresh rates. USB ports allow media playback from external storage devices, while built-in WiFi and Ethernet ensure stable internet connections.
The remote control features dedicated buttons for major streaming services and voice search functionality. Screen mirroring capabilities work with both Android and iOS devices for content sharing from smartphones and tablets.

Performance Benefits and Practical Considerations
The U8QG series delivers several advantages for home entertainment setups. Quantum dot technology maintains color accuracy over time without the burn-in risks associated with OLED displays, making it suitable for varied content consumption patterns.
Gaming performance benefits from low input lag measurements and variable refresh rate support. Multiple HDMI 2.1 ports accommodate modern gaming consoles while maintaining full feature compatibility for 4K gaming at high refresh rates.
However, viewing angle performance may not match OLED alternatives, with some color shifting visible from extreme side positions. The TV requires periodic software updates to maintain optimal performance and security features through internet connectivity.
